What Is a Soap Box?

In its simplest form, a soap box is a container designed to hold and protect soap. However, in the ever-competitive retail environment, a soap box is so much more than that. It’s a tool for brand communication, a medium for product display, and a key factor in the consumer purchasing decision.

Historical Context of Soap Boxes

The history of the soap box goes back to the 19th century when soap manufacturers began using boxes to distribute their product. The evolution from rudimentary containers to the sophisticated designs of today provides an interesting glimpse into the development of packaging strategies and consumer behavior.
